TE37SL Diamond Black 18x9.5 +38mm || Azenis RT615K 265/35/18 || Stock height
No rubbing at all... some conflicting information on this thread but my experience has no rubbing issues whatsoever. I even tried to go over bigger speed bumps and nothing..
